About Count chocula

Count Chocula is a chocolate-flavored breakfast cereal introduced by General Mills in 1971 as part of their 'Monster Cereals' line. Known for its marshmallow additions and rich cocoa flavor, Count Chocula is a processed cereal aimed primarily at children or nostalgic adults. Its nutritional profile per 1-cup serving (without milk) includes approximately 140 calories, 1.5g of fat, 23g of carbohydrates, 12g of sugar, and less than 1g of dietary fiber. It is fortified with vitamins and minerals, delivering essential nutrients like vitamin D (10% DV), iron (25% DV), riboflavin, niacin, and folic acid. However, the high sugar content makes it a discretionary food rather than a nutrient-dense option. Count Chocula is a cereal that emphasizes fun and flavor over being a significant source of complete nutrition.

Common Questions About Count chocula Nutrition

Is Count Chocula high in protein?

Count Chocula is relatively low in protein. A 1-cup serving (37g) provides about 2 grams of protein, which is typical for many sweetened cereals. It is not a significant source of protein compared to options like eggs or Greek yogurt.

Can I eat Count Chocula on a keto diet?

Count Chocula is not suitable for a keto diet. One serving contains approximately 23 grams of carbohydrates, with about 10 grams coming from sugar, which is too high for the low-carb requirements of keto.

Are there any health concerns with eating Count Chocula?

Count Chocula is high in sugar, with about 10 grams per 1-cup serving, which could contribute to spikes in blood sugar if consumed regularly. It is also low in essential nutrients like fiber and healthy fats, making it less nutritionally balanced compared to whole-grain cereals.

What is the recommended serving size for Count Chocula?

The recommended serving size for Count Chocula is 1 cup (37g), which provides 140 calories. However, many people pour larger portions, so it's essential to measure your serving if you're monitoring your calorie or sugar intake.

How does Count Chocula compare to other chocolate cereals?

Compared to other chocolate cereals, Count Chocula has a similar sugar content and calorie count but is fortified with vitamins and minerals like iron and B vitamins. That said, its artificial flavors and lower fiber content make it less nutritious than some whole-grain chocolate cereal options.
